The Act Concerning Strangers 1540 (32 Henry VIII, c.16) was an act of the Parliament of England.
The act restricted most migrants from working and migrants were regularly prosecuted for breaching this restriction.[1]
The act is held at the Parliamentary Archives of the United Kingdom.[2]
